What is an Amazon Delivery Service Partner?

An Amazon Delivery Service Partner (DSP) is an independent business that contracts with Amazon to deliver packages to customers. As a DSP owner, you run your own delivery service, hiring and managing a team of drivers while using Amazon’s technology, training, and logistics support. DSP owners benefit from a robust business model with growth opportunities but must handle operations, staffing, and vehicle management independently.

What are the common daily responsibilities of an Amazon Delivery Service Partner?

As an Amazon Delivery Service Partner, your daily responsibilities include managing a team of delivery drivers, overseeing vehicle routes and schedules, and ensuring that packages are delivered safely and on time. You will also handle administrative tasks such as tracking performance metrics, maintaining vehicle compliance, and resolving customer issues as they arise. Regular communication with Amazon support staff and adapting quickly to changing logistical needs are integral parts of the job. This dynamic work environment allows you to develop both team leadership and operational management skills.

How do you become an Amazon Delivery Service Partner?

To become an Amazon Delivery Service Partner, you need to apply through Amazon's Delivery Service Partner program website, meet certain business and operational requirements, and complete the onboarding process. This includes securing funding, hiring drivers, and setting up a delivery operation that adheres to Amazon's standards and safety protocols.
